It seems to have taken forever, but the Tilden Terrace affordable housing project is finally ready to accept applications for its 33 units, which are open to low and moderate-income families.
The building – which is smoke free and pet free - is slated to open in July this year.
Applications will be open for a week starting Fri. March 8 through Fri. March 15 at the . Pick up an application between 9 a.m. and 3 p.m. Monday through Friday.
*The project offers two 1-bedroom units; 19 two-bedroom units and 12 three-bedroom units and the maximum monthly rents are:
- 1 bedroom - $596
- 2 bedrooms - $901
- 3 bedroms - $1036
*In order to qualify for one of the apartments the maximum income limits are as follows:
- 1 person - $23,200
- 2 people - $33,150
- 3 people - $37,300
- 4 people – $41,400
- 5 people – $44,750
- 6 people – $48,050
- 7 people - $51,350
*Income limits and rents are subject to change in strict accordance with program guidelines.
Tilden Terrace also accepts Section 8 vouchers.
